Essentia Health Program Manager - Adaptive Recreation in Duluth, Minnesota
Job Description:
Develops, plans and provides adapted sports and recreation services in assigned area. Programing and leadership of sports and recreationactivities, builds relationships with individuals and organizations in the community to encourage support of programs through gifts and grants.

Key Responsibilities:
Support daily operation
Administer Sports and Recreation program processes to ensure proper information is shared, registration is accurate and fees are collected on a timely basis
Develops marketing materials, catalogs, brochures and program flyers in partnership with marketing and communications
Supervise site leads for various programs
Assist in evaluating success of events and programs to ensure safety and profitability
Ensures programs and events have the necessary support to achieve goals and objectives
Actively participate in planning outreach programs with necessary program support including specialized training for volunteers
Strategically build community partnerships to gain interest in mission and vision through presentations of program information to community groups
Partner with community leaders to build visibility and grow participation in activities and build the donor base
Establish partnerships with other departments to ensure consistency and support of mission, vision and objectives
Departmental operations
Manage performance of staff and site coordinators
Provide operational support and feedback to peers
Assist with identification of education/training needs of staff and volunteers
Orient/oversee orientation of new staff/volunteers
Serve as a resource to handle client and staff complaints
Educational Requirements:
- Bachelor's degree in Therapeutic Recreation, Special Education or related field
Required Qualifications:
3 to 7 years experience in sports and recreation service provision and management of programs and services
3 to 7 years experience working with people with disabilities
0 to 2 years in a lead roll
Preferred Qualifications:
- Certified Therapeutic Recreation Specialists - National Council for Therapeutic Recreation Certification
